Exploring Shanghai’s North Bund Bay: Where History Meets Modern Splendor

Shanghai’s North Bund Bay stands as a testament to the city’s unique blend of rich history and vibrant modernity. Often hailed as the metropolis' Wall Street, the Bund is at the heart of Shanghai’s allure, much like the Great Wall is to Beijing and the Terracotta Warriors are to Xi'an.

Walking along the North Bund Bay offers visitors a chance to immerse themselves in the dynamic energy of this waterfront district. The promenade provides stunning views of Shanghai’s iconic skyline, with Pudong’s majestic skyscrapers glistening across the Huangpu River.
